How do toaster ovens compare to traditional toasters in terms of energy efficiency?
Toaster ovens are generally more energy-efficient than traditional toasters, especially when used to cook larger or more complex breakfast dishes. This is because toaster ovens use a combination of heating elements and insulation to distribute heat evenly and efficiently, whereas traditional toasters rely on a simple heating coil to toast bread. As a result, toaster ovens can often cook food faster and with less energy than traditional toasters. Additionally, many modern toaster ovens come with features such as automatic shut-off and eco-mode, which can help reduce energy consumption even further.
In terms of specific numbers, toaster ovens typically use between 800-1200 watts of power, depending on the model and size, whereas traditional toasters use around 800-1000 watts. However, because toaster ovens can be used to cook a wider variety of dishes, they can often replace other appliances, such as conventional ovens or microwaves, which can be even more energy-intensive. Overall, toaster ovens offer a convenient and energy-efficient way to prepare breakfast, making them a great alternative to traditional toasters for those looking to reduce their energy consumption.

Can I use a panini press to make breakfast sandwiches?
Yes, a panini press can be a great way to make breakfast sandwiches. Panini presses are designed to apply even pressure and heat to a variety of foods, including bread, meats, and cheeses, making them perfect for cooking breakfast sandwiches. Simply place your ingredients, such as scrambled eggs, bacon, and cheese, between two slices of bread, and close the press. The panini press will cook the sandwich to perfection, melting the cheese and toasting the bread to a crispy golden brown.
Using a panini press to make breakfast sandwiches also offers a range of benefits, including convenience, speed, and ease of use. Panini presses are often much faster than traditional cooking methods, such as grilling or frying, and can produce a perfectly cooked sandwich in just a few minutes. They are also very easy to clean and maintain, with many models featuring removable and dishwasher-safe parts. Additionally, panini presses can be used to make a wide variety of breakfast sandwiches, from classic combinations like bacon, egg, and cheese to more adventurous options like avocado, spinach, and feta.
